To choose an IP address:

1.Select an IP address and hostname for the Net- work Print Server. Example: 192.168.42.50 Net- work Print Server_name

2.Add the name and IP address to the “/etc/hosts” file of each host that will access the Network Print Server. Or, if your network uses a name service, add the host name and IP address to the name server.

Most TCP/IP networks use the Network Information Service (NIS), Domain Name Service (DNS) or the “/ etc/hosts” database. See your network documentation for instructions.

Configuring the Network Print Server

There are four utilities available to configure the Net- work Print Server for TCP/IP printing. You may use whichever utility is best suited for your needs.

OkiNet for TCP/IP - Windows TCP/IP print man- ager utility. See OkiNet for TCP/IP for more infor- mation.

Network Print Server Configuration Utility - This utility is accessed via telnet. See Telnet Configura- tion for more information. In order to configure the Network Print Server via telnet, you must first assign an IP address to the Network Print Server and verify communication by pinging the device.
